Quote from: Break Shot
With a well aimed shot, you can pinpoint a weak spot and cause a catastrophic failure.
Prerequisites: Point Blank Shot, Precise Shot
Effect: You may attempt to make a sunder attack with a ranged attack. You still incure an attack of opportunity if you would be in range. Do not make an opposed attack roll, treating the target object as a carried or worn object instead.
You may also attempt to smash an item with a ranged attack even if it is not being worn or carried.
If you have more than one ranged attack per round, you may replace one or more of those attacks with a break shot.
Special: You do not provoke an attack of opportunity at all if you have the Improved Sunder feat. You may take this feat as a Fighter Bonus Feat.

Quote from: Disarming Shot
Your aim is such that you can knock a weapon out of a person's hand from as far away as you can shoot.
Prerequisites: Point Blank Shot, Precise Shot
Effect: You may attempt to make a disarm attack with a ranged attack. You still incure an attack of opportunity if you would be in range. Your own size and weapon cannot give you a bonus to the opposed roll, nor does having a light weapon give you a penalty.
If you fail on the disarm attempt, the defender may only react and attempt to disarm you if you are in range for them to attempt it.
If someone attempts to disarm you and fails, you may react despite using a ranged weapon.
You may not attempt to grab an item with a Disarming Shot.
If you have more than one ranged attack per round, you may replace one or more of those attacks with a Disarming Shot.
Special: If you have the Improved Disarm feat, you don't incur an attack of opportunity when making a Disarming Shot. You may take this feat as a Fighter Bonus Feat.

Quote from: Powerful Disarm
Prerequisites: Combat Expertise, Improved Disarm, Int 13, Str 13
Effect When you successfully disarm an opponent, you may choose to not have their weapon land in their own square. You may instead have the weapon fly 5 feet away for every 2 points by which you beat your opponent in the opposed check. The weapon may not fly towards you. You may choose not to fling their weapon the full distance.
Special You may take this feat as a fighter bonus feat.
